The Rise of Crypto Casinos: A Comprehensive Guide to Digital Gambling
The intersection of decentralized financing and the video gaming industry has actually birthed a brand-new phenomenon: the crypto casino. Over the past years, blockchain innovation has progressed from a niche monetary experiment into a robust infrastructure that powers international casinos. These platforms, which operate using c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in, are fundamentally altering how users connect with Online Crypto Casino video games of opportunity.

As traditional banking systems face analysis concerning deal processing times and limiting geographic limitations, crypto gambling establishments have actually actioned in to use a borderless alternative. By leveraging the transparency of the blockchain, these platforms are not just altering logistical processes but are likewise improving the principle of "reasonable video gaming."
How Crypto Casinos Function
Unlike traditional online gambling establishments, which depend on f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, and so on) and centralized banking entrances, crypto casinos operate primarily on distributed ledger technology. When a user deposits cryptocurrency into their account, the possessions are tape-recorded on the blockchain. This allows for near-instant deposits and withdrawals, bypassing the multi-day waiting durations frequently related to conventional wire transfers or charge card processing.

The core of the crypto casino experience is the "Provably Fair" algorithm. In traditional online casinos, gamers need to trust the operator's internal software application to make sure the outcomes of video games are random. In the crypto space, nevertheless, Provably Fair innovation allows gamers to independently validate the randomness of every spin, card draw, or dice roll utilizing cryptographic hashes.

Smart agreements are the foundation of the most innovative crypto gambling establishments. These self-executing agreements have the terms of the arrangement directly written into code. When a player wins a bet, the clever agreement automatically activates the payout to the gamer's wallet. This removes the "middleman" and ensures that the platform can not unilaterally withhold funds, supplied your home has adequate liquidity.
Risks and Considerations
While the advantages are significant, it is crucial to method crypto casinos with a clear understanding of the dangers:
Market Volatility: The value of the cryptocurrency used for gaming can change substantially. A player might win a bet but see the overall worth of their jackpots decrease if the marketplace cost of the hidden asset drops.Absence of Recourse: Because crypto deals are irreversible, if a gamer sends out funds to a deceptive site, there is no banking institution to reverse the charge.Regulatory Uncertainty: The legal status of crypto gaming is continuously evolving. Gamers need to ensure they are utilizing platforms that run under a respectable gaming license (such as those from Curacao or the Kahnawake Gaming Commission).Self-Custody Responsibility: Managing personal keys and public wallets requires a level of technological proficiency.
